📝 Description: The Tarot and the Magus: Opening the Key to Divination, Magick and the Holy Guardian Angel

A manual of high spiritual technique powerful methods of Tarot divination. Focusing on the Opening the Key Spread, Hughes-Barlow guides the reader from beginner to advanced practice through eleven chapters - Aleister Crowley's ...

🎯 Key themes and symbolism

Integrated Tarot Divination

This work elevates Tarot beyond simple fortune-telling, framing it as a dynamic system for self-knowledge and practical insight. It delves into the intricate 'Opening the Key Spread,' a powerful methodology designed to unlock deeper layers of meaning and reveal the interconnectedness of fate, will, and spiritual destiny, guiding the reader from novice to adept interpretation.

The Art of Magick

Hughes-Barlow illuminates the principles of high magick, demonstrating how Tarot serves as both a map and a working instrument in ceremonial practice. The book explores how understanding the archetypal energies of the cards can be harnessed for intentional manifestation, personal transformation, and the conscious shaping of one's reality through ritual and focused will.

Seeking the Holy Guardian Angel

Central to this text is the profound quest for contact with the Holy Guardian Angel, a core tenet of Thelemic and Western Esoteric traditions. The author reveals how Tarot can act as a crucial guide and mirror in this ultimate spiritual endeavor, providing insight into the path of self-initiation and the attainment of higher consciousness.
